How much does a staff development coordinator earn in Coeur dAlene, ID?

The average staff development coordinator in Coeur dAlene, ID earns between $39,000 and $76,000 annually. This compares to the national average staff development coordinator range of $45,000 to $88,000.

Average staff development coordinator salary in Coeur dAlene, ID

$54,000
